Chemical Software Market Business Outlook
Segments
- By Type: The market can be segmented into simulation software, modeling software, and laboratory information management system (LIMS).
- By Application: This segmentation includes process optimization, material testing, formulation, and regulatory compliance.
- By End-User: The market serves industries such as chemicals, pharmaceuticals, biotechnology, and others.

The global chemical software market is witnessing significant growth due to the increasing demand for advanced software solutions that enhance operational efficiency, product innovation, and regulatory compliance in the chemical industry. Simulation software allows companies to optimize processes, reduce costs, and minimize risks by creating virtual models of chemical operations. Modeling software enables predictive analysis, scenario planning, and design optimization, leading to improved product development and performance. LIMS software streamlines laboratory workflows, data management, and quality control processes, ensuring regulatory compliance and product safety. Market players like BASF SE, Dassault Systèmes, 3E Company, AVEVA Group plc, and SAP SE are at the forefront of providing innovative software solutions that cater to the specific needs of the chemical industry, driving growth and competitiveness in the market. As the demand for advanced software tools continues to rise, the global chemical software market is poised for further expansion and technological evolution.
The global chemical software market is experiencing a transformative phase driven by technological advancements, growing digitization trends, and increasing emphasis on operational efficiency and regulatory compliance within the chemical industry. One key aspect that is likely to shape the market landscape in the coming years is the integration of emerging technologies such as artificial intelligence (AI), machine learning, and Internet of Things (IoT) into chemical software solutions. These technologies have the potential to revolutionize how chemical companies analyze data, optimize processes, and make data-driven decisions, thereby unlocking new levels of efficiency and innovation.
Furthermore, the market is also witnessing a rise in demand for cloud-based software solutions as they offer scalability, flexibility, and cost-effectiveness to chemical companies of all sizes. Cloud-based platforms enable seamless collaboration, real-time data access, and enhanced security measures, which are crucial for ensuring efficient operations and regulatory compliance in the chemical sector. Additionally, the adoption of software-as-a-service (SaaS) models is gaining traction, allowing companies to access cutting-edge software tools without substantial upfront investments in infrastructure or maintenance.
In terms of market competition, key players are focusing on strategic partnerships, collaborations, and product innovations to stay ahead in the market. Collaborations between software developers and chemical companies are becoming increasingly common, enabling the co-creation of tailored solutions that address specific industry challenges and requirements. Product innovations centered around predictive analytics, digital twins, and compliance automation are also expected to drive market growth and differentiation among players.
Moreover, as sustainability and environmental concerns take center stage in the chemical industry, we can anticipate the integration of sustainability features within chemical software solutions. This includes tools for carbon footprint analysis, energy efficiency optimization, waste reduction, and eco-friendly product development, aligning with the growing emphasis on sustainable practices and corporate social responsibility.
Overall, the global chemical software market is poised for continued expansion and innovation, propelled by technological disruptions, changing industry dynamics, and evolving customer demands. Companies that can adapt to these trends, leverage emerging technologies, and deliver value-added solutions to their clients will likely emerge as key influencers in this competitive landscape.
